Job Description
The RN Supervisor supervises the delivery of high-quality, cost-effective patient care, supporting the Director in developing and implementing nursing programs and strategies to improve services.
Responsible for daily operations of the nursing department, ensuring compliance with policies, quality standards, and safety measures. Oversees staff performance, training, and development, fostering a positive environment focused on patient outcomes and staff satisfaction. Collaborates with other departments to meet organizational goals related to quality, safety, and service excellence. Monitors patient outcomes, implements care programs, and ensures consistent application of standards. Requires a BSN (preferred for Magnet facilities), RN license, BLS certification, and at least 2 years of clinical experience, with previous supervisory or management experience preferred. The position is full-time, with work schedule TBD.
